Program Outcomes

 

1. Adequate knowledge in mathematics, science and related engineering discipline; ability to use theoretical and applied knowledge in these areas in complex engineering problems.

2. Ability to identify, define, formulate, and solve complex engineering problems; ability to select and apply appropriate analysis and modeling methods for this purpose.

3. Ability to design a complex system, process, device or product to meet specific requirements under realistic constraints and conditions; ability to apply modern design methods for this purpose.

4. Ability to develop, select and use modern techniques and tools necessary for the analysis and solution of complex problems encountered in engineering applications; ability to use information technologies effectively.

5. Ability to design and conduct experiments, collect data, analyze and interpret results for studying complex engineering problems or discipline-specific research topics.

6. Ability to work effectively in disciplinary and multidisciplinary teams; ability to work individually.

7. Ability to communicate effectively in Turkish, both orally and in writing; at least one foreign language knowledge; ability to write effective reports and understand written reports, to prepare design and production reports, to make effective presentations, to give clear and understandable instructions.

8. Awareness of the necessity of lifelong learning; ability to access information, to follow developments in science and technology, and to constantly renew itself.

9. Acting in accordance with ethical principles, awareness of professional and ethical responsibility; information about the standards used in engineering applications.

10. Information about business life practices such as project management, risk management and change management; awareness of entrepreneurship, innovation; information on sustainable development.

11. Information about the effects of engineering applications on universal and social health, environment and safety and the problems reflected in the engineering field of the era; awareness of the legal consequences of engineering solutions
